Is best of 5 applicable for the year 2020 Ssc exam of Maharashtra?

Yes , it is. According to the best of five scheme for SSC board, Maharashtra candidate can choose five best subjects among the six. The candidates can choose five subjects from these six subjects- English, Mathematics, Science,Marathi,Social Science, Hindi.
